登录
首页 >  文章 >  前端

HTML页面编码设置及字符声明教程

时间:2025-08-04 19:55:47 297浏览 收藏

确保网页内容正确显示,避免乱码,HTML页面编码设置至关重要。本文详细介绍了如何通过``声明并确保文件以UTF-8编码保存,这是设置HTML页面编码的关键步骤。同时,指出了常见错误,如编码声明与实际编码不一致,并提供了避免方法。UTF-8因其广泛的兼容性和对多语言的支持被强烈推荐。此外,文章还介绍了如何利用浏览器开发者工具或在线工具检测页面编码,确保声明与实际一致,从而有效解决乱码问题,提升网站的国际化水平。

设置HTML页面编码的关键是使用声明并确保文件实际保存为UTF-8编码;2. 常见错误是声明编码与文件实际编码不一致或混用不同编码,应统一项目编码规范并检查所有外部资源均为UTF-8;3. 推荐使用UTF-8因其支持全球多语言且兼容性强,其他如GB2312、ISO-8859-1等编码适用范围有限;4. 可通过浏览器开发者工具查看响应头中的Content-Type字段或使用在线工具检测页面编码,确保声明与实际一致,以避免乱码问题。

怎样在HTML中设置页面编码? 字符编码声明详解

设置HTML页面编码,主要是为了告诉浏览器用哪种字符集来正确解析页面上的文本内容,避免出现乱码。通常推荐使用UTF-8编码,因为它支持全球大部分语言。

怎样在HTML中设置页面编码? 字符编码声明详解



    
    页面标题


    

你好,世界!

解决方案:

  1. 标签内添加标签声明字符编码:

    怎样在HTML中设置页面编码? 字符编码声明详解

    这是最关键的一步,charset="UTF-8"明确指定了使用UTF-8编码。

  2. 确保你的HTML文件本身也是以UTF-8编码保存的。 不同的编辑器设置方法不同,但通常在“另存为”或“保存”选项中可以找到编码设置。例如,在VS Code中,可以在右下角的状态栏中点击编码格式进行更改。

    怎样在HTML中设置页面编码? 字符编码声明详解
  3. 服务器配置(可选): 有时候,服务器也会发送HTTP头信息来声明字符编码。如果服务器的配置与HTML中的声明不一致,可能会导致问题。确保服务器配置正确,或者干脆依赖HTML中的声明。例如,Apache服务器可以在.htaccess文件中添加如下配置:

    AddDefaultCharset UTF-8
  4. 避免使用过时的编码声明方式: 早期HTML版本可能会使用,虽然也能工作,但现在更推荐使用简洁的

  5. 检查外部资源: 如果你的页面引用了外部CSS、JavaScript文件,也要确保这些文件也是以UTF-8编码保存的。否则,可能会因为编码不一致而导致显示问题。

HTML编码声明的常见错误有哪些?如何避免?

最常见的错误就是声明的编码与实际文件保存的编码不一致。比如,HTML声明了UTF-8,但文件却以GB2312保存。浏览器会按照声明的UTF-8去解析,结果就出现乱码。

避免这种错误的方法很简单:确保声明和文件编码一致。使用现代编辑器,它们通常会提供清晰的编码设置选项。此外,在团队协作开发时,最好统一编码规范,避免因为个人习惯不同而引入问题。

另一个容易被忽视的错误是,在HTML文档中混用了不同的编码。例如,页面主体是UTF-8,但某个